Maintenance Tips for Normal Rock
Maintaining natural stone surfaces is essential for preserving their beauty and long life. https://milsaver.com/members/soycold6/activity/1338463/ will be the first step; utilize a pH-neutral cleanser specifically designed for stone. Avoid acidic or even abrasive products, as these can damage the stone’s finish. For day by day upkeep, comfortable fabric or a microfiber mop works well in order to avoid scratches and remove dust and even dirt. Be confident to address spills immediately to avoid staining, especially on porous stones such as marble and limestone.
Securing is yet another critical feature of stone upkeep. Depending on the particular sort of stone plus the amount of visitors it receives, re-sealing every six to twelve months can help protect against staining and etching. It creates a buffer that guards against moisture and soil. Always check the particular manufacturer’s recommendations with regard to the best sealants to use and adhere to the application guidelines carefully for optimal results.
Lastly, consider employing a routine assessment of your rock surfaces for any signs of wear or damage. Try to find chips, cracks, or even dull areas that could need attention. Early detection allows with regard to easier repairs and helps avoid a lot more extensive restoration operate in the potential. Keeping track of the condition of your organic stone will guarantee it remains some sort of beautiful and practical part of your house for years to be able to come.
